摘要
该石墨矿床位于兴蒙古生代造山带佳木斯地块,双鸭山—麻山隆起、麻山隆起内.矿床赋存于中—新元古界麻山岩群西麻山岩组中,含石墨岩系具孔兹岩系特征.矿体呈层状、透镜状连续分布于向斜构造内;矿体分布集中,厚度大,平均品位高,厚度及矿石质量变化均较稳定;矿体与围岩地球物理特征差异明显,具明显负自然电位特征.矿石自然类型为含石墨石英片岩;矿石具有良好的可选性,正目石墨含量高,矿物回收率高,尾矿易处理.建造类型、成矿时代、控矿条件和成矿作用为该石墨矿床的必要成矿要素,矿物组合和矿体形态等作为重要的成矿要素.
Abstract
The graphite deposit is located in the Xingmeng Mesozoic orogenic belt,Jiamusi block,Shuangyashan Mashan uplift,and within the Mashan uplift.The deposit occurs in the West Mashan Formation of the Meso Neoproterozoic Mashan Rock Group,and the graphite bearing rock series has the characteristics of the Khondalite series.The ore body is distributed continuously in a layered and lens like manner within the syncline structure;The distribution of ore bodies is concentrated,with large thickness,high average grade,and stable changes in thickness and ore quality;There is a significant difference in the geophysical characteristics between the ore body and the surrounding rock,with obvious negative natural potential characteristics.The natural type of ore is graphite bearing quartz schist;The ore has good selectivity,high content of positive graphite,high mineral recovery rate,and easy tailings treatment.The construction type,mineralization era,ore controlling conditions,and mineralization process are necessary ore-forming elements for the graphite deposit,while mineral combinations and ore body morphology are important ore-forming elements.
